Experience the genius of one of Broadway’s most revered composers in A Place for Us: The Music of Stephen Sondheim. Pianist and vocalist Jay Daniels pays tribute to Sondheim’s extraordinary legacy with heartfelt interpretations of songs from Gypsy, A Little Night Music, and more. The concert also features a special sing-along portion, inviting the audience to join in beloved selections from West Side Story.
For nearly 30 years, pianist and vocalist Jay Daniels has been sharing the gift of timeless music with audiences throughout the mid-Atlantic region. A native of Louisa County, Virginia, Jay now resides in Collingswood, New Jersey, just outside of Philadelphia. Before moving to the Northeast, Jay received some of his musical training at Shenandoah University under the direction of Michael Forest, an acclaimed tenor who spent nearly 30 years at the Metropolitan Opera House. He is proud to also collaborate with a fellow New Jersey vocalist, Sarah Partridge. Music is a full-time profession for Jay as he brings his solo piano and vocal concerts to libraries, senior communities, and other venues in the area - with nearly 30 concerts each month. Previously, Jay was also the host for the nationally syndicated jazz radio program, Simply Timeless, heard on nearly 20 stations across the country until 2022.
